Bill Garber wrote:
>Combining the 2 answers tells me that the hardware governs
>whether a drive is working at 13 or 16 sector, and adding
>everything else I have heard. Thanks everyone for clearing
>that up.
Not exactly...
As has been pointed out, the only reason that the 16-sector
(later) controller cannot boot 13-sector disks is that the boot
ROM changed. The 16-sector controller is perfectly capable
of reading and writing 13-sector disks with DOS 3.2 software.
This is why a pre-boot with the BASICS disk will allow you
to boot a 13-sector disk on a 16-sector controller--it provides
the missing 13-sector boot code.
Once the software is booted, the 16-sector controller works
perfectly with either variety of disk.
(Of course, the 13-sector controller (state machine ROM) will
_not_ work with 16-sector disks.)
